I was always a happy Firefox browser until recently. Since the upgrade(?) to 3 it's been giving me endless little niggles.

eg - I had the Met Office plug in type thing with an icon down in the bottom right corner. It's just disappeared.

If I shut FF down I can't reopen it without a restart of XP. Seems it's not closing down properly as when I tried to uninstall FF I was prompted to close it first even though I had already done so.

Clicking on thumbnails no longer opens up a new window with the bigger picture.

I reInstalled it and within minutes the Met Office thing was gone again and pics still won't open.

Anyone else having problems. I'm thinking of moving to another browser.
